/* CSS Document */
html, body, div, span, applet, object, iframe,
h1, h2, h3, h4, h5, h6, p, blockquote, pre,
a, abbr, acronym, address, big, cite, code,
del, dfn, em, font, img, ins, kbd, q, s, samp,
small, strike, strong, sub, sup, tt, var,
b, u, i, center,
dl, dt, dd, ol, ul, li,
fieldset, form, label, legend,
caption, tfoot{
	margin: 0;
	padding: 0;
	border: 0;
	outline: 0;
}
ol, ul, li {
	list-style: none;
}
/* remember to define focus styles! */
:focus {
	outline: 0;
}

/* My Classes */
body {
	background:url(images/bg-page.gif) repeat-y top;
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#6c6c6c;
}

#mainwrapper {
	width:990px;
	margin:0 auto;
}

#Wrapper 
{
	PADDING-BOTTOM: 0px; MARGIN: 0px auto; PADDING-LEFT: 0px; WIDTH: 990px; PADDING-RIGHT: 0px; BACKGROUND: #fdfdfd; PADDING-TOP: 0px
}
.header 
{
	PADDING-BOTTOM: 0px; PADDING-LEFT: 0px; WIDTH: 990px; PADDING-RIGHT: 0px; BACKGROUND: url(images/Home-bg.jpg) no-repeat 50% top;  PADDING-TOP: 0px
}


#header .Bottom {
	WIDTH: 990px
}

.banner {background:url(images/home.jpg) no-repeat; }
.banner {font-family:Arial, Helvetica, sans-serif; font-size:12px;}
.banner ul {padding:0 0 0 280px; margin:0 0 0 0; list-style:none; }
.banner ul li {float:left; padding:0; margin:0; list-style:none; background:url(images/menu-bar.gif) no-repeat right }
.banner ul li a { color:#FFFFFF; float:left; text-decoration:none; padding:0px 0 0px 10px; margin:0 8px; line-height:57px; height:57px; cursor:pointer}
.banner ul li a span {color:#FFFFFF; float:left; text-decoration:none; padding:0px 10px 0px 0px; line-height:57px; height:57px; cursor:pointer}
.banner ul li a:hover {color:#FFFFFF; float:left; text-decoration:none; background:url(images/bg-menuleft.gif) no-repeat left top; padding:0px 0 0px 10px; margin:0 8px; line-height:57px; height:57px; cursor:pointer}
.banner ul li a:hover span {color:#FFFFFF; float:left; text-decoration:none; background:url(images/bg-menuright.gif) no-repeat right top; padding:0px 10px 0px 0px; line-height:57px; height:57px; cursor:pointer}

.banner ul li .select {float:left; text-decoration:none; background:url(images/bg-menuleft.gif) no-repeat left top; padding:0px 0 0px 10px; margin:0 8px; line-height:57px; height:57px; cursor:pointer}
.banner ul li .select span{color:#FFFFFF; float:left; text-decoration:none; background:url(images/bg-menuright.gif) no-repeat right top; padding:0px 10px 0px 0px; line-height:57px; height:57px; cursor:pointer}

#containermiddle {
	padding:70px 27px 0px 27px;
}

.content {
	line-height:28px;
}


/* newbox */
.boxbg {
	background:url(images/box-mid.gif) repeat-y top left;
}
.boxbg ul{
	padding:0px 10px 0px 20px;
	margin:0;
}

.boxbg ul li {
	padding:5px 0 5px 15px ;
	background:url(images/box-arrrow.gif) 0px 10px no-repeat;
}

.boxbg ul li a {
	color:#666;
	font-size:11px;
	text-decoration:none;
}
.boxbg ul li a:hover {
	color:#333;
	font-size:11px;
	text-decoration:underline
}



.welcome {
	background:url(images/bg-welcome-mid.gif) repeat-y;
	padding:0 10px;
	text-align:justify;
line-height:2;
}



.welcome a{
	color:#101725;
	font-weight:bold;
	text-decoration:underline;
}
.welcome a:hover{
	color:#101725;
	text-decoration:none;
}

.contantbg {
	background:url(images/bg-hm-content.jpg) no-repeat bottom;
	padding:0 0px 30px 15px;
}

.contantbg a{
	color:#095c98;
	text-decoration:underline;
}

.contantbg a:hover{
	color:#095c98;
	text-decoration:none;
}

.contantbg ul{
	margin:10px 0;
}

.contantbg ul li{
	padding:3px 0 3px 0px;
	margin:0 0 0 20px;
	list-style:disc;
}

.title {
	color:#071738;
	font-size:22px;
	font-weight:bold;
	text-transform:uppercase;
	font-family:"Trebuchet MS";
	
}


.rightpart {
	width:243px;
}

.mailinglist {
	background:url(images/bg-mailiinglist.jpg) no-repeat;
	height:108px;
	padding:0 0 0 15px;
}

.mailinglist input{
	background:none;
	border:0 none;
	color:#FFFFFF;
	margin:55px 0 0 0;
}
.mailinglist .go {
	width:30px;
	cursor:pointer;
background-color:#7b757b;



}

.news {
	background:url(images/bg-news-bttom.jpg) no-repeat bottom left;
	height:300px;	
}



.newslist ul{
	padding:0px 10px 10px 14px;
	margin:0;
}

.newslist ul li {
	padding:10px 0;
}

.newslist ul li a {
	color:#000000;
	font-size:11px;
	text-decoration:none;
}
.newslist ul li a:hover {
	color:#000000;
	font-size:11px;
	text-decoration:underline
}

.sidepanel {
	background:url(images/sidepanelBG.gif) no-repeat bottom left;
	height:245px;	
}

.sidepanel ul{
	padding:10px 10px 10px 14px;
	margin:10px;
}

.sidepanel ul li {
	padding:10px 0;
}

.sidepanel ul li a {
	color:#dadada;
	font-size:13px;
	text-decoration:none;
}
.sidepanel ul li a:hover {
	color:#dadada;
	font-size:13px;
	text-decoration:underline
}


.newslist ul li b{
	color:#c5d1e2;
}

.newslist a.readmore {
	color:#000000;
	font-weight:bold;
	padding:0 0 0 14px;
	text-decoration:underline;
}
.newslist a.readmore:hover {
	color:#000000;
	text-decoration:none;
}

.sidepaneltitle {
	padding:0 0 0 15px;
	height:39px;
	line-height:39px;
	color:#FFFFFF;
	font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:15px;
	font-weight:bold;
}

.newstitle {
	background:url(images/bg-news-top.jpg) no-repeat;
	padding:0 0 0 15px;
	height:20px;
	text-transform:uppercase;
	color:#000000;
	font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:15px;
	font-weight:bold;
}

#footer{height:50px; margin:10px 0 0 0; padding:10px 10px 0 10px; background:#ededed; color:#111825; font-size:12px; font-family:Arial, Helvetica, sans-serif}
#footer ul { }
#footer ul li {float:left; background:url(images/bg-footerBar.gif) no-repeat right;
list-style:none; }
#footer ul li a { color:#111825; float:left; text-decoration:none; padding:0px 10px; margin:0; }
#footer ul li a:hover {color:#666; float:left; text-decoration:none; padding:0px 10px; margin:0; }
#footer .nobg {background:none}

.left {float:left}
.rigth {float:right}
.clear {clear:both;}
.hlight { color:#095c98;}
form { padding:0; margin:0;}


h1 {
	color:#000;
	font-size:24px;
	font-weight:bold;
}

.boxg-darkgray
        {
            padding-bottom: 10px;
            background-color: #54585b;
            padding-left: 8px;
            padding-right: 8px;
            font-family: Arial, Helvetica, sans-serif;
            color: #cccccc;
            font-size: 12px;
            font-weight: normal;
            padding-top: 10px;
        }





/*******************************************************************************************/
/***********************************style for menumatic menu *******************************/
/*******************************************************************************************/

/* all menu links */
#nav a{
	height:21px;
	float:left;
	font-family:calibri;
	font-size:12px;
	font-weight:bold;
	color:#ffffff;
	text-decoration:none;
	display:block;
	padding:5px 20px 0px 20px;

}
#subMenusContainer a{
	text-decoration:none;
	display:block;
	padding:3px 18px 3px 10px;
	color:#FFFFFF;
                font-family:arial;
	font-size:12px;
	font-weight:normal;
	background-color:#005d94;
	}

/* Just main menu links --[for non-javascript users this applies to submenu links as well]*/
#nav a{
	margin:0;
	float:left;
}

/* Just sub menu links */
#subMenusContainer a, #nav li li a{
	text-align:left; 	
}
#nav a:hover
{
	color:#ffffff;
	 height:21px;
	 text-decoration:none;
}

/* All menu links on hover or focus */
 #nav a:focus, #subMenusContainer a:hover, #subMenusContainer a:focus, #nav a.mainMenuParentBtnFocused, #subMenusContainer a.subMenuParentBtnFocused{
	 color:#ffffff;
z-index:2000;overflow:visible;

}

/* sub menu links on hover or focus */
 

#nav a.mainMenuParentBtnFocused, 
#subMenusContainer a.subMenuParentBtnFocused,
#nav li a:focus, #nav li a:hover{
	background-color:#00aeef;
	font-family:calibri;
	font-size:12px;
	color:#ffffff;
	text-decoration:none;
                display:block;
}


#subMenusContainer a:hover
{
	background-color:#00aeef;
              
}
/* Parent Sub Menu Links ---[javascript users only]*/
.subMenuParentBtn{ 
	background: url(images/arrow_right.gif) right center no-repeat;   
}

/* Parent Sub Menu Links on hover or focus ---[javascript users only]*/
.subMenuParentBtnFocused{ 
	background: url(images/arrow_right_over.gif) right center no-repeat; 
	}

/* Parent Main Menu Links ---[javascript users only]*/
.mainMenuParentBtn{	
	 background: url() right center no-repeat;
}

/* Parent Main Menu Links on hover or focus ---[javascript users only]*/
.mainMenuParentBtnFocused{	
	background: url() right center no-repeat; 
}

/* ----[ OLs ULs, LIs, and DIVs ]----*/

/* Submenu Outer Wrapper - each submenu is inside a div with this class - javascript users only */
.smOW{ 
	display:none; 
	position: absolute; 
	overflow:hidden; padding:0px;
	margin:-2px 0 0 -2px;

}


/* All ULs and OLs */
#nav, #nav ul, #nav ol, #subMenusContainer ul, #subMenusContainer ol { 

	padding: 0;
	margin: 0;
	list-style: none;
}

/* All submenu OLs and ULs */
#nav ol, #nav ul, #subMenusContainer ul, #subMenusContainer ol {	
	/*border around submenu goes here*/	 
	background-color:#50a0d3;
	border-left:1px solid #cdcdcd;
	left:0
}


/* List items in main menu --[for non-javascript users this applies to submenus as well]  */
#nav li { 
	/*great place to use a background image as a divider*/
	display:block;
	list-style:none;
	position:relative;
	float:left;
	
}

#subMenusContainer li{
	list-style: none;
	color:red;
	border-bottom:1px solid #cdcdcd;
	
	
}

/* main menu ul or ol elment */
#nav{
   font-family:calibri;
	font-size:12px;
	font-weight:bold;
	color:#ffffff;
	text-decoration:none;
	display:block;
	height:26px;
}

#subMenusContainer{	Z-INDEX: 1000000000;  display:block; 	position:absolute;	top:0;	left:0;	width:100%;	height:0;	overflow:visible;
font-family:calibri;
	font-size:12px;
	color:#333333;	}


/* --------------------------[ The below is just for non-javscript users ]--------------------------*/
#nav li li{	float:none;}

#nav li li a{ /* Just submenu links*/	
	position:relative;
	float:none;
}

#nav li ul { /* second-level lists */
	position: absolute;
                width:13em;
	margin-left: -1000em; /* using left instead of display to hide menus because display: none isn't read by screen readers */
	margin-top:1.8em;
 }

/* third-and-above-level lists */
#nav li ul ul { MARGIN: -1em 0px 0px -1000em;}
#nav li:hover ul ul {	margin-left: -1000em; }

 /* lists nested under hovered list items */
#nav li:hover ul{	margin-left: 0; }
#nav li li:hover ul {	margin-left: 10em; margin-top:-2.5em;}

/* extra positioning rules for limited noscript keyboard accessibility */
#nav li a:focus + ul {  margin-left: 0; margin-top:1.8em; }
#nav li li a:focus + ul { left:0; margin-left: 1010em; margin-top:-1.8em;}
#nav li li a:focus {left:0;  margin-left:1000em; width:13em;  margin-top:0;}
#nav li li li a:focus {left:0; margin-left: 2010em; width: 13em;  margin-top:-1.8em;}
#nav li:hover a:focus{ margin-left: 0; }
#nav li li:hover a:focus + ul { margin-left: 10em; }






ol, ul{	margin: 0em 0 0em 0em; }

ol ol, ol ul, ul ol, ul ul{ margin-top:0; margin-bottom:0; }

ol li{	list-style:decimal }
ol li ol li{ list-style:upper-alpha; }
ol li ol li ol li{ list-style:upper-roman; }

ul li{ list-style:none;}

em{font-style:italic;}


em strong, strong em{ font-style:italic; }

#container {

	display:block;
	padding:0 0 0 0;
	margin:0 0 0 0;
	text-align:right;
	font-family:calibri;
	float:right;	
	text-decoration:none;
        position:relative; 
 
}
